    Lucas K.

    After our second trip to Rockaway Beach, my family and I decided to finally give the Sand Dollar Restaurant a try. Not quite sure why we had a block on this place. You can't beat the view with this place right on the beach. Plus, it happened to be a beautiful day. When we walked in it felt very comfortable and more modern than I was expecting but had a comfortable ambiance. The service here was great. We were greeted right away. Our waitress was fantastic as well. I went with the Rockfish Sandwich which came with 2 pieces of rockfish, tartar sauce, creamy slaw, lettuce, and onion. I went with no tomatoes. Honestly, this tasted great. The fish was fried perfectly, not greasy at all. The fish appeared fresh as well. This came with battered fries. My youngest daughter had the grilled cheese, which she easily took down. No complaints. The menu may have changed, but we had some prawns in a chili sauce that tasted great, and my wife and other daughter had a salad with shrimp. This tasted great as well. The shrimp had a nice flavor and were not over cooked. It was the perfect addition to the salad. It was a little more on the pricier side, but everything is getting more expensive now days. Overall, we had a great experience. We had a great view, everyone working there was friendly, and our meal tasted great. The Sand Dollar is certainly worth a try.

    Cioppino
    Joanne H.

    Right on the beach, so you can see the waves roll in. Is usually dog friendly (why I chose it) but with the weather being wet and windy, the patio wasn't open. Maybe next time... the wait staff were prompt too. I had the oyster shooters, featuring local oysters. They were humongous! Fresh and salty. We split a cioppino. Not the best I ever had, but it hit the spot on this cold day. I'd love to go back in better weather. Looks like a great hangout, and the happy hour food menu looks fantastic.
